背景和問題
區塊鏈技術長期以來一直面臨可擴展性的問題。為了解決這個問題,業界提出了各種Layer1 和Rollup 方案。隨著這些方案的實施,新公鏈和Layer2 Rollup獲得了快速發展,拓展了區塊鏈的性能可擴展性,但也面臨了新的情況:用戶和去中心化應用(DApp)的狀態數據不再局限於少數幾條區塊鏈,而是分散在數十條Layer1 和Rollup 網路上。
這種分散化帶來了新的挑戰,包括用戶體驗的碎片化、使用門檻的提升、去中心化金融(DeFi)協議流動性的不足、跨鏈DApp 狀態同步的複雜性以及治理難度的增加等。這些問題需要新的解決方案,以應對日益複雜的區塊鏈生態系統。
解決方案和趨勢
隨著區塊鏈技術的演進和基礎設施的完善,針對上述問題,市場上出現了3類解決方案/賽道:跨鏈、全鏈(Omni-Chain)和鏈抽象(Chain Abstraction)。
跨鏈:是指在不同的區塊鏈之間進行互動和通信,以實現數據和資產的互通性。跨鏈技術允許不同區塊鏈上的應用和用戶進行交互,打破了區塊鏈的孤島效應。
- 實現方式:透過跨鏈協定、跨鏈橋或其他技術手段實現鏈間通訊。
- 優點:增強區塊鏈的互聯性和靈活性,拓展應用場景和生態系統。
- 典型專案/應用:以Polkadot和Cosmos為代表的跨鏈公鏈;以Stargate、Hop Exchange、Across、Synapse Bridge為代表的跨鏈橋專案。
全鏈(Omni-Chain):是指在單一區塊鏈上實現完整的功能和應用,所有的操作和數據都在這個單獨的區塊鏈上進行。
- 實現方式:建立統一的Layer層,所有操作和數據都在一個區塊鏈上進行,無需跨鏈互動。
- 優點:系統簡單,安全性高,因為所有操作都在一個受信任的環境中進行。
- 典型專案/應用:以LayerZero、Wormhole為代表的跨鏈訊息&資產協定;整合Rollup的Omni Network;跨鏈互通性L1公鏈ZetaChain.
鏈抽象(Chain Abstraction):是指將區塊鏈系統的複雜性進行抽象化和封裝,使得開發者和使用者不必直接處理底層的技術細節。透過鏈抽象,開發者可以使用統一的介面和工具與不同的區塊鏈交互,而不需要關心每個區塊鏈的具體實現細節,用戶可以無縫瀏覽和使用Web3 應用程序,而無需關注底層區塊鏈、跨鏈操作、gas 支付和其他複雜的細節。
- 實現方式:透過API、SDK或中間件提供統一的接口,屏蔽底層鏈的差異。
- 優點:提高開發效率,增強系統的靈活性和可擴展性;提升使用者體驗和普及率。
- 典型專案/應用:去信任流動性聚合網路Cycle Network;模組化L1公鏈Particle Network.
比較上面三類解決方案,鏈抽像在開發者友善和使用者體驗上有著明顯的優勢,也是未來區塊鏈發展和促進主流採用的關鍵驅動力。而Cycle Network是鏈抽象賽道的頭部項目,以其獨特的全鏈通訊技術,在實現不同鏈間的資產流動性聚合和互通性方面,有獨特的技術優勢,為Web3 帶來更加統一、便利和安全的使用者體驗。
什麼是Cycle Network?
Cycle Network 是一個面向所有區塊鏈的去信任化聚合流動性網絡,基於聚合排序器和鏈抽象。 Cycle 利用多鏈zk-rollup 技術將傳統的L1 和L2 之間的一對一原生橋擴展為支援所有鏈的全連接。這使得使用者能夠在Cycle 上實現去信任化的全鏈互通性。
透過Cycle Network,開發者和使用者可以體驗所有鏈、層和dApp 的無縫通訊和價值轉移。
Cycle Network致力於解放開發者,讓他們擺脫重複繁瑣的任務,從底層架構到資訊/資產的同步和部署,Cycle一站式解決,讓開發者專注於創新探索,無懼未知,盡情挖掘Web3的無限潛力。
Cycle Network有什麼用?
Cycle:Bridgeless跨鏈互通,輕鬆建構多鏈應用
Cycle 突破了生態系統壁壘,實現了跨鏈互通的無縫體驗。無論開發者選擇EVM 鏈、非EVM 鏈、L2 或其他模組化鏈,Cycle 都能提供一站式的解決方案,支援現有或新的dApp 輕鬆整合和自動建立跨鏈應用。只需簡單的插件合約,即可實現跨層功能,無需任何程式碼修改或新的鏈部署。
全鏈分散式帳本,賦能開發者
Cycle 提供全鏈分散式帳本,免去開發者跨鏈學習和部署的煩惱。無需再為複雜的共識機製或針對每層/區塊鏈定制的規則集而頭疼。 Cycle 賦能開發者,讓他們專注於創新應用的開發。
高速、低成本,打造極致體驗
Cycle 工具包、SDK 和先進的智慧合約設計,讓開發者能夠以低成本建構高效、低費用的多鏈應用。閃電般的速度和極致的使用者體驗,將為您的應用程式帶來更多價值。
核心技術架構
為了實現終極的安全性和去信任性,Cycle 的跨鏈通訊本質是將自己部署為所有連接鏈的ZK-Rollup。 ZK-Rollup 橋提供去信任的雙向驗證。 Cycle 將此功能從以太坊擴展到所有外部網絡,透過聚合序列器將多鏈狀態錨定到Cycle 狀態。這簡化了分散式系統中的狀態同步問題,為所有區塊鏈創建了一個去中心化的超級帳本和流動性中心。
三個部分組成:
Cycle Network的整體架構主要由三個部分組成:
- Cycle Layer:是Cycle的核心層,作為Security Layer和Extend Layer的ZK-Rollup提供統一的多鏈狀態管理。核心模組包括:
- Verifiable Aggregate Sequencer 是Cycle交易打包的核心模組,依靠部署在以太坊上的Omni State Channel Indexer (OSCI) 來打包所有交易;
- Omni-Ledger 是Cycle上的全域帳本,儲存Cycle Network 上的所有交易狀態,包括跨鏈交易和Cycle Layer的內部交易;
2. Extend Layer:連接除以太坊以外的其他區塊鏈,包括所有L2 以及其他異構L1 (Solana, TON 以及Bitcoin 等) 。核心模組包括:
- 橋接合約用於鎖定Rollup合約中的原始鏈資產;
- ZK Verifier 驗證Cycle產生的ZK證明,證明Rollup狀態的合法性;
- Extend DA 提供資料可用性,確保資料的不變性和安全性。
3. Security Layer:是Cycle的安全性層,確保交易狀態的安全性,選用可程式網路中安全性最高的以太坊。核心模組包括:
- Omni State Channel Indexer (OSCI) 是去中心化的多鏈索引器,記錄Sequencer打包多鏈Rollin和Rollout事務的規則;
- Security Layer作為特殊的Extend Layer,也具有橋接合約、ZK Verifier和DA模組。
關鍵組件:OSCI
Cycle Network的關鍵組件包括Omni State Channel Indexer和Verifiable State Aggregation,基於它們,Cycle Network 能夠有效地聚合來自不同網路的流動性並解決狀態同步挑戰,依託於其關鍵組件Omni State Channel Indexer。
Omni State Channel Indexer
Omni State Channel Indexer是一個去中心化的多鏈索引器,負責Cycle Network 中各個擴展層的去中心化索引和資料可用性。它與多個區塊鏈網路(包括比特幣、以太坊等)交互,追蹤不同鏈上的資產和訊息,並確保Cycle Network能夠驗證和記錄不同鏈上的資料變化。
(Omni State Channel Indexer圖例)
Cycle Network的新體驗與落地場景
對開發者和使用者帶來的新體驗
對於開發人員:
- 增強的互通性:Cycle Network 的全球狀態促進了不同區塊鏈網路之間的無縫交互,並為開發人員創建了一個易於使用的環境,以集思廣益,開發出更多功能創新的dApp。
- 降低複雜性:透過使用跨所有鏈的一鍵部署來解決多鏈碎片化問題,Cycle Network 抽象化了開發過程,並將開發人員從基礎設施集中中解放出來,從而更加專注於功能創新。
- 提高效率:Cycle Network 為dApp 提供工具包,使其能夠輕鬆執行跨鏈通訊和交易,並透過低延遲和安全升級使開發過程更加順暢,從而獲得更快、更可靠的體驗。
對於使用者:
- 無縫的無橋式體驗:使用者可以享受更好的交易和互動體驗,而無需承擔連鎖通知或流動性和安全碎片的負擔。
- 更高的可訪問性:Cycle Network 跨多條鏈的整合擴大了對各種去中心化應用程式和服務的訪問,為用戶提供了更多選擇和靈活性。
- 增強的安全性和信任:受益於無需信任的互通性,用戶可以在各種區塊鏈網路之間的交易和資料互動中享受增強的安全性和可靠性。
Cycle Network典型落地應用場景
全鏈帳戶:統一帳戶管理
全鏈帳戶解決方案旨在實現無縫跨鏈互動和統一帳戶管理,透過Cycle Network對多條區塊鏈的打通,用戶可以在一個帳戶內管理和操作跨鏈的資產和交易。
流動性聚合器:有效分配流動性
Cycle Network 充當流動性接口,與流動性提供者合作,整合並有效分配流動性。 dApp 或鏈可以透過Cycle 的Liquidity Faucet 介面SDK 輕鬆存取流動性。甚至終端用戶也可以充當流動性提供者,提供流動性並獲得LP 獎勵。
多鏈DeFi生態:解鎖更多DeFi樂高
Cycle 的即插即用相容性將解鎖更多DeFi 樂高,啟動更多衍生品,如Perp Dex、LSD、選擇權、利息互換等,為DeFi 生態注入新的活力。
全鏈交易機器人:智慧化交易,更高收益
Cycle 支援全鏈交易機器人,將鏈上交易機器人的策略乘以它,實現智慧化交易,為用戶帶來更高的收益。
AI代理:全鏈資料賦能,智慧決策
Cycle 提供全鏈資料即時同步,AI代理可進行全鏈機器學習,增強參數調整、金庫管理、DAO參與等功能,協助開發者建立更智慧、更強大的DeFi 應用。
全鏈NFT:玩出新高度,精彩無限
Cycle 支援全鏈NFT,隨著更多鏈的交互,更多令人興奮的功能將在NFT上進行實驗,例如根據特定條件/操作顯示隱藏的功能/特性/空投,為用戶帶來更加豐富、多元化的NFT 體驗。
全鏈暗池:高效率交易,低成本
Cycle 支援全鏈暗池,可以幫助大型交易者進行資產類型更多元化的大額交易,實現低滑點、更好的價格、節省交易成本,且不會造成鏈上波動,為大型交易者提供更有效率、更低成本的交易體驗。
Cycle Network開發階段
白皮書:
第一版Cycle Network 白皮書(v 0.5) 已正式發布,其中分享Cycle Network 如何實現全局狀態的詳細架構和潛力,涵蓋關鍵主題,包括背景、Cycle Network 框架的詳細技術披露以及開發人員可以使用Cycle Network 部署的潛在實際應用。
白皮書網址:https://www.cyclenetwork.io/whitepaper.pdf
StarFish測試網:
開發者「Starfish」的Cycle Network Testnet 1.0 正式啟動,其引入了突破性的多鏈匯總功能,開發者可以使用Cycle-JS-SDK 編程並建立自己的Omni dApp。
Squid測試網:
作為Cycle Network 中的第二次迭代,TestNet Squid 與比特幣生態系統進行了策略整合,促進了BRC-20 資產無縫轉入和轉出Cycle Network。除了以太坊第2 層網路之外,Cycle TestNet Squid 還整合了Bitlayer TestNet — 比特幣第2 層作為擴充層。其計劃在不久的將來將比特幣原生數據可用性基礎設施Nbuit 整合到Cycle Network 中。
JellyFish測試網:
JellyFish是開發者的Cycle Network Testnet 2.0網絡,已完成正式升級, 在Starfish的基礎上,優化了bridge service服務, 開發者可在該網絡上體驗更加絲滑的Cycle SDK rollin & rollout服務, 構建自己的全鏈產品。
Piggybank:
Piggybank 是一款基於Cycle Network 構建的DeFi 工具,旨在利用聚合流動性來促進跨各個區塊鏈的小額交易和儲蓄服務。用戶可以將各種交易中剩餘的少量代幣存入Piggybank,然後Piggybank 會在多個鏈之間智慧地路由和交換這些代幣,從而提高資本的效用和效率。
團隊
Cycle Network團隊成員由來自伊利諾大學、加州大學柏克萊分校、Google、百度、Cobo、布里斯託大學的教授和專家組成,在密碼學、分散式帳本技術、ZK、跨鏈技術、行銷等方面有經驗。
自2017 年以來,Cycle Network的核心團隊成員一直致力於區塊鏈基礎技術的研究和開發,特別是在高效能分散式帳本領域和zk硬體加速領域,並專注於可擴展性和吞吐量。其先前的工作取得了令人矚目的成果,峰值TPS 達到56,000。團隊擁有30+篇學術論文和50+篇區塊鏈技術專利。
在最初致力於突破分散式帳本技術界限的推動下,Cycle Network 團隊成立的目的是提供可擴展且高效的解決方案,以滿足區塊鏈行業不斷增長的需求。
透過利用豐富的web3 開發經驗和對開發人員痛點的深刻理解,Cycle Network旨在讓web3 開發人員專注於以應用為中心的創新,充分發揮web3 區塊鏈的潛力。
總結
Cycle Network作為Chain Abstraction賽道的頭部項目,透過三層架構和可驗證狀態聚合等技術,為公鍊和應用提供全鏈資產流動性基礎設施和解決方案,提供無縫、安全且高效的機制來管理流動性並在多個區塊鏈之間轉移價值,顯著增強了流動性整合,提升用戶鏈上互動體驗。整合了Cycle Chain Abstraction技術的dApp, bridgeless的幫助使用者共享全鏈流動性,顛覆性的解決使用者在不同鏈間的碎片化體驗。